German energy suppliers go bust

According to the media, electricity discounter Stromio has become the seventh provider since October to halt supplies to household customers. Most of these companies have filed for bankruptcy. German media names date of Russia-NATO meeting

The US-led bloc’s secretary general, Jens Stoltenberg, has decided to convene a meeting on January 12 and has been in contact with Moscow, Deutsche Presse-Agentur revealed on Saturday, quoting an unnamed official.
